PERFORMANCE OF BUBBLE COLUMN BIOREACTOR TO PRODUCE LIQUID ORGANIC FERTILIZER (LOF) FROM COW URINE AND SLURRY ORGANIC WASTE

This research aimed to evaluate the effectiveness of various diffusers in a bioreactor for producing liquid organic fertilizer (LOF) using cow urine and slurry waste as materials. LOF was produced by treating with Urine-Single Orifice Diffuser (USOD), Urine-Coarse Bubble (UCBD), Urine-Fine (UFBD), Slurry-Single (SSOD), Slurry-Coarse (SCBD), Slurry-Fine (SFBD) equipped water pump an external aerator unit. The circulated agitated biomass at discharge 10 L/min. Meanwhile, unit pumped air into bioreactor, which absorbed 45 also caused agitation fermented biomass.
